The holidays seem to gear everything up right away. Not only do companies have to usually do more work but people need to get more done with work and personally. There are more demands in the work area and more demands on time. No wonder that time seems to be slipping away and holidays approach in a very fast manner.
In this season it seems that there is a pushing that occurs to get everything done right away with weather affecting things and customers wanting it all completed very smoothly and quickly. But now there are many customers coming and wanting at the same time. So there is an extra pressure that seems to occur around the holidays.
What needs to be remembered is that most of us are in the same boat. We are trying to get the shopping done, we are trying to get all the work done, we are trying to service all the customers, and we are trying not to get frustrated while doing it all. Management would be involved to remember that the employees have just as much to get done as management does from a person’s point of view. The season is suppose to be a very positive season and pushing to the point of frustration is probably not helpful. By that I mean anger, raising voices, or showing displeasure should be reserved at this period of time. I have found that acknowledging that it is a hectic time for everyone and encouraging the extra effort works much better than disciplining.
During the increased work times understanding often says more to the employees. Work hard and then give them an appreciation party.
